National Museum, Delhi Overview
National Museum has collection of pre-historic to historical elements and is among best places to visit in Delhi with whole family. Commonly recognized as the National Museum of India, the National Museum is located in the capital city. The museum was founded in 1949. It has an exquisite range of products that date back to the pre-historic period. Additionally, the museum houses modern artwork and articles from the British Era. National Museum has a total of 206,000 articles. Some of the major artworks one can find here are Carved Wood Vahanas, Dancing Girl, Jade Collection, Ivory Carved Tusk, Akota Bronzes, and so on.
Gwyer Committee suggested the plan of constructing a national museum in India a year before India got independence. Today, the museum serves as a tourist attraction. National Museum is a perfect example of the incredible combination of historical and modern pieces of art. Even though its collection exceeds 200,000, the museum only shows 7% of its articles. Currently, the museum has plenty of departments (each holding specific types of articles). These departments are Paintings, Manuscripts, Jewelry, Anubhav, Publication, Display, Public Relations, Arms & Armors, Archaeology, Central Asian Antiquities, Anthropology, Conservation, and more. Each department holds different items. For example, Arms & Armors feature weapons, ritual and smashing weapons, firearms, war accessories, and armor for soldiers.
Currently, the Ministry of Culture is responsible for the preservation and maintenance of the National Museum.
